Abstract:

Murovdag Horst Uplift can be characterized by a number of deposits and ore manifestations which are potentially copper-, molybdene-, lead-, zink-bearing area and other economic minerals. At present Goshkarchai, Goshgardag, Elbekdash, Jamilli and other groups of porphyry copper and copper multimetal ores are found within this uplift. Goshkarchai OMS is the more perspective among mentioned ore sites and that’s why study of geological and genetic features of porphyry copper ores of Murovdag horst uplift is exemplified by this deposit. Goshgarchai ore magmatic system (OMS) being the component of Lok-Garabagh Paleoinsular arc, occupies NW raised area of Murovdag horst uplift asymmetrical structure which consists of rocks from the Lower Bajocian volcanogenic series in core and the Upper Bajocian and Bathian series of basalt-andesite-rhyolite successively differentiated formation on slopes. Goshkarchai complex of granitoid intrusions (Goshgardag, Ojagdag, Balaja Goshgardag) and their dyke formations are the intrusive components of OMS which cut a thick complex of effusive-pyroclastic formations causing the contact influence on them. Intrusive complexes with porphyry copper mineralization on geological-petrological properties refer to gabbro-dioritegranodiorite formation of the Late JurassicEarly Cretaceous. By Goshgarchai deposit example factors of copper concentrations are revealed in massives of gabrodiorite-granodiorite formartions. The specific peculiarity is matrium prevailing over potassium and high alumina content. Typical elements of intrusive are Cu, Pb, Zn, Ag, Mo. Dyke formations spatially connected with these intrusive chiefly are roots of outflow of the Middle Jurassic lava and can be characterized by various petrographic composition. Dykes of gabbrodiabase, diorite-porphyrite, quartz-diorite-porphyrite are prevailing. They extend in north-east (10-80 ) and north-west (280-340 ) trending, by width 0.3-3m and length 25-250 meters.
